After the coronation, Charles III plans to change the title of Camilla

February 25, 2023

Buckingham Palace has decided to call Camilla a ‘queen’ rather than a ‘queen consort’. According to sources close to Charles III, this will take place after the coronation, scheduled for May 6, and will thus complete the transformation of the current king’s wife in the eyes of the subjects.When Camilla married the Prince of Wales, Charles, in 2005, it was thought she would not be called ‘Queen’ even when he ascended the throne. Among the reasons given was his bad reputation, based on an extramarital affair with the prince while both were in legal relationships with other people. “There were three of us in this marriage, a little more than usual,” Princess Diana said in a now famous interview with Panorama.But over time, Camilla managed to win the hearts of the British, and when in February last year, Elizabeth II called her daughter-in-law to be called “Queen Consort”, it became the expression of his greatest support to those around him. her. But today, Buckingham Palace has decided to go even further. “There is a view in the palace that the wording ‘queen consort’ is too heavy handed and it would be simpler to just call Camilla ‘queen’ when the time comes,” an informed source told reporters.
